About Molin
My name is Molin, and I am a final year Bachelor of Engineering (Honors) student in Mechatronics at QUT Brisbane, with minors in Robotics and Aerospace. Alongside my studies, I currently work as an Assistant AI Solutions Manager at an Agentic AI company in Brisbane, where I apply analytical and problem-solving skills daily in a professional environment.
Mathematics has been central to my academic journey, from foundational algebra and trigonometry through to advanced applications such as calculus, Fourier and Laplace transforms in my engineering coursework. I understand both the fundamentals that students need to build confidence early on, and the more advanced concepts required at university level, having worked through them extensively myself.
I am patient, reliable, and committed to helping every student understand concepts thoroughly rather than simply memorizing steps to pass a test. Whether you are a school student building core skills or a university student working through challenging engineering mathematics, I tailor each lesson to your pace, goals and learning style, and I am always well prepared for our sessions.

Hi, I am Molin - I am a final year Mechatronics Engineering (Honors) student, with minors in Robotics and Aerospace. I have built a strong foundation in mathematics through my degree, applying concepts like algebra, calculus, Fourier and Laplace transforms directly to real engineering problems, which I can show students not just how to solve a problem, but why it matters and where it's actually used.
My teaching approach focuses on building intuition before diving into formulas. Rather than just working through textbook problems, I break down step by step, connect them to visual or real-world examples where possible, and make sure a student can explain a concept to me before we move on - that's how I know it's actually sunk in.
Lessons typically run for 60 minutes, though I am happy to adjust this depending on the topic and how a student learns best.
My lessons are suited to:
Middle School students who are looking to build strong math fundamentals and confidence with numbers.
High School students strengthening their algebra, trigonometry and general math skills, or preparing for exams.
University students tackling more advanced topics like calculus, Fourier and Laplace transforms, particularly for engineering STEM coursework.
